    For those of you who have dry hair. Aveda has improved the formula for SAP MOSS...it is specially formulated for Asian hair to help improve and give moisture to hair that is more on the dry side. Even though my hair is considered normal and not dry. But i could feel the softness and smoothness that i've never felt before.

    it's supposed to smooth out frizz and split ends.
    I totally love this product, i think that it's fabulous.

    I heard that SAP MOSS is even cheaper here in Taipei compared to US. 1000ML costs NT$2150 = S$107.5

    Don't know the price for the tube. could find out if anyone is interested.

    tried out aveda rosemary mint shampoo and pure abundance shampoo some time ago..
    they felt almost the same imo..pure abundance is supposed to make your hair thicker..

    i felt rosemary was pretty drying and it tangled my hair.

    however after using both of the shampoo my hair did look shiner..
    overall not bad with all those minty feeling during washing..quite refreshing.

    hair felt cleaner too but yah had to use abit more products cause they dont sud up that well (which is a good thing too)
